Responsibilities

  • Architect scalable quantum computing frameworks for commercial and research applications
  • Design error-corrected qubit systems targeting 100+ logical qubit stability
  • Develop hybrid quantum-classical algorithms for machine learning optimization
  • Collaborate with hardware teams on cryogenic control system integration
  • Lead quantum security protocols for next-gen blockchain infrastructure
  • Publish research in top-tier journals and industry whitepapers
  • Mentor cross-functional teams in quantum computational theory

Qualifications

  • PhD in Quantum Physics, Computer Science, or related field (or equivalent experience)
  • 5+ years in quantum computing architecture or advanced R&D
  • Proficiency in quantum programming languages (Q#, Qiskit, Cirq)
  • Published work in quantum error correction or fault tolerance
  • Experience with superconducting or photonic quantum systems
  • Demonstrated ability to translate theoretical models into practical implementations
  • Strong background in high-performance computing architectures
